Qualifications:

  • At least 2 years of experience in Nuclear Medicine
  • Minimum of 6 months focused in Cardiac Imaging
  • Active NYS Radiologic Technologist License
  • NMTCB or ARRT(N) certification required
  • Preferred: Bachelors degree in Nuclear Medicine from an accredited program

Key Responsibilities:

  • Perform advanced nuclear cardiology studies, including SPECT, SPECT/CT, and PET/CT with precision and clinical skill
  • Deliver compassionate, patient-centered care by clearly explaining procedures and prioritizing safety
  • Acquire and process diagnostic images, perform daily quality control, and maintain radiopharmacy operations in compliance with NYSDOH standards
  • Manage and document data using the eRecord CUPID system while upholding stringent regulatory requirements
  • Collaborate with the Director of Nuclear Cardiology and colleagues to integrate new technologies and continuously refine clinical protocols
  • Consistently demonstrate values of integrity, compassion, accountability, respect, and excellence
  • Conduct SPECT blood flow studies, cardiac amyloidosis, and hybrid SPECT/PET sarcoid or viability studies
